Problem

Current filtration devices for engine and transmission oils face challenges in achieving desired levels of filtration, compactness, and manufacturability, particularly in automotive applications.

Innovation Solution

The development of a fluid filter design featuring a pleat pack element with a peripheral frame and internal ribs, over-molded onto filtration media, which allows for efficient assembly and integration with housing shells, providing a compact and efficient filtration system with adjustable filtration density and pre-filtration capabilities.

Solution Approach 1:

The patent combines the filtration media, peripheral frame, and internal ribs into a single integrated pleat pack element through over-molding. This merging of components eliminates the need for separate structural elements, achieving compactness while maintaining filtration function.

Solution Approach 1:

The pleats are pre-formed in the filtration media before the over-molding process. This preliminary action allows the complex pleated structure to be created once during manufacturing, rather than requiring complex assembly steps later, thus maintaining ease of manufacture while achieving high filtration efficiency.

AI summary

A fluid filter apparatus comprising an upper housing shell; a lower housing shell; a pleat pack element comprising a peripheral frame and a folded pleated media. The frame is at least partially molded over the media to secure the media in the frame, and the pleat pack is sandwiched between the upper and lower housing shells and a frame of the pleat pack forms a side of the housing.
